Removing ( Refitting )

- Using the adjustment buttons in the dashboard, deactivate the system pressing them simultaneously for at least 5 secs. and the LEDs in the buttons will both come on constantly.

- Position the vehicle on the lift.


1. Slightly undo the connector (1a) for the compressed air pipe on the reservoir (1b) until the pressure in the circuit is completely discharged then undo the connector completely.

2. Unscrew the nuts (2a) and remove the reservoir complete with mounting brackets (2b).


1. Remove the tapered inner seal (1b) from the air pipe (1a), then release the rapid connector (1c).

The connector is ruined during the removal so it cannot be kept but must be replaced with a new one.

Refitting ( Removing )

- Check that the reservoir is not damaged, otherwise it must be replaced.


1. Tighten a new rapid connector (1a) with a tapered inner seal (1b) on the reservoir.


1. Place the reservoir (1a) in position complete with mounting bracket (1b) then secure it tightening the nuts (1c) to the recommended torque.

2. There are two reference lines (2b) and (2c) at the ends of the air pipe (2a); insert the air pipe about 20 mm into the rapid connector for the reservoir or at least sufficiently to leave only one line (2c) showing.

Once the pipe is fitted it cannot be removed without replacing the actual connector.

- Start the engine.

- Remove the vehicle from the lift.

- Reactivate the self-levelling suspension control system by simultaneously pressing the two adjustment buttons in the dashboard (for at least 5 secs.) and the LEDs in the buttons should both go out. The system is reactivated and automatically checks the height of the vehicle and the pressure in the tank.

- Leave the engine running for at least 45 minutes without activating the height adjustment buttons; during this peroid the compressor will produce the right pressure in the circuit for correct operation. Alternatively, use the Examiner active diagnosis control

- Check that the system is working properly by carrying out a height alteration cycle.
